30,000 Mile Service - Reasonable Cost? Dealer or Independent Shop?

Because I didn't drive my 8 for the first two winters (until I got proper snow tires - which are great by the way), my mileage is low.

I need to get the basic 30K service:

1) Differential gear oil change

2) Manual transmission oil change

3) Brake fluid change

Here are my questions. If I don't get enough time to doing this myself, what is a fair price for each of these?

Also, would you recommend buying the fluids and oils myself, and taking it to an independent garage, instead of having the dealership do it?

After searching for these things, I found that a lot of you did this stuff yourself, I'm hesitant to ever take me car to the dealer for service (there are only two Mazda dealers near me, and one I definitely do not trust), and I'd rather control what type and brand of materials used to do this service (example- RP for the manual transmission oil).
